#888cfd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#888cfd is composed of 53.3% red, 54.9%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.2% cyan, 44.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 237.9 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 76.3%. #888cfd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1119fb.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

#888cfd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#888cfd has RGB values of R:136, G:140,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 8948989.

Hex triplet 888cfd #888cfd
RGB Decimal 136, 140, 253 rgb(136,140,253)
RGB Percent 53.3, 54.9, 99.2 rgb(53.3%,54.9%,99.2%)
CMYK 46, 45, 0, 1
HSL 237.9°, 96.7, 76.3 hsl(237.9,96.7%,76.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 237.9°, 46.2, 99.2
Web Safe 9999ff #9999ff
CIE-LAB 62.576, 27.238, -56.939
XYZ 37.258, 31.081, 96.959
xyY 0.225, 0.188, 31.081
CIE-LCH 62.576, 63.119, 295.565
CIE-LUV 62.576, -8.32, -94.517
Hunter-Lab 55.75, 21.727, -64.09
Binary 10001000, 10001100, 11111101

Shades and Tints of #888cfd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000110 is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#888cfd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c0c0c5 is the less saturated color, while #888cfd is the most saturated one.
